摘要
太湖流域无锡某污水处理厂在升级改造工程中采用了回流污泥曝气再生技术,介绍了其技术原理、改造措施与流程以及再生池设计。监测数据表明,该工艺运行稳定可靠,出水水质稳定达到《城镇污水处理厂污染物排放标准》(GB 18918—2002)的一级A标准。结合实际工程运行情况,对回流污泥曝气再生技术在城市综合污水处理升级改造中的应用进行了研究探讨,对同类型城市综合污水处理工程有一定的借鉴意义。
The technology for aerated regeneration of recycled sludge is used in the upgrading and reconstruction project of a WWTP in the Taihu Lake Basin. The technical principle, reconstruction measures, process and the design of regeneration tank are introduced. The monitoring data indicate that the process has stable and reliable operation. The effluent quality meets the first level A criteria specified in the Discharge Standard of Pollutants for Municipal Wastewater Treatment Plant ( GB 18918 - 2002 ). Combined with the actual operation of the project, the application of the technology for aerated regeneration of recycled sludge to upgrading and reconstruction of urban comprehensive sewage projects was investigated to provide a reference to similar urban comprehensive sewage projects.
